My flight lands at 9p on a Saturday night where MK has EMH until 3 AM. I will have a rental car and would love to be able to go straight to MK to maybe catch Wishes at 10p and MSEP at 11p and stay for EMH.

Can I make it in time?
It's possible but I wouldn't count on making Wishes. Assuming your flight is on time, you need to leave the plane, collect your luggage, go and pick up your rental car and then drive to MK. It's about 38 kilometres and usually takes about 30 minutes to MCO to MK.

If you were going to attempt this, you would be better valet parking at the Contemporary so you can walk to MK. If you park at TTC, you'll need to wait for a monorail, the boat or possibly a bus. You should make MSEP assuming no delays.


And will I have any problems with my MB not working since I wouldn't have checked in yet? The tickets are separate from my room reservation, but are linked on MDE.
Magic Bands always have the chance to glitch. You won't have a problem because you haven't checked in. If the tickets are linked on your MDE and you can see both tickets and your Magic Band, you should be good to go.

I doubt parking will still be working that late, so I shouldn't need to worry about the parking charge. Will they let me on rides during EMH if I haven't officially checked in?
Yes because they can still see your reservation which will be for that day. Your other option is to do an online check in. However this shouldn't affect your ability to use EMH as can see you're checking in today.

The only concern I have would be your hotel, if you intend to stay at MK until 3am. At some point between about 1am and 5am, the night audit staff processes "no shows". If you haven't checked in, they could mark you as a no show which cancels your reservation. Even if this doesn't happen, with arriving that late, you do run the risk of being bumped to another resort if your resort is overbooked, since it sounds like you're going at a busy time of year.

The computers switch over at 6.

And with online checkin you can tell them when you plan to get there, and the hours went well into the wee hours of the night when I needed to do that.

The computers "switch over" at 6am because that's what time the night audit shift ends, so that's the time all "no shows" are done being processed as well as credit card charges are done. Having worked for a popular hotel chain, I can tell you that both processes are manual ones so they are done during the overnight. We used to do no shows and any fees around 2am. Sometimes it took 10 minutes, sometimes it took an hour. Sometimes it didn't happen until 4am. No way to know what time the hotel will do it.

As far as online check-in, it's true that you can notate your arrival time but since it is a manual process, I might be a little concerned it would be overlooked. Not sure if their night audit staff would cross-reference that or not.
